Nice Introduction to Web Application Development

Just found a really nice presentation about an overview of web application development. This one is a Stanford University video.

Here is the description from Youtube:

Connie Chan provides an introduction to the course. Ben Galbraith then gives an overview of web application development.
Palm executives including VP, Directors, and Senior Product Managers lead a course on mobile application development on the WebOS. Students have the unique opportunity to attain the technical knowledge needed to create their own apps, get insider information about the application submission process at companies like Apple and Palm, and network with various members of Palm’s executive team.

It’s really a nice overview, really informative, take some time (around an hour), lay back and watch it.